2011-00454 Nechama Kenig, appellant, v Abraham Kenig, respondent. (Index No. 13509/06)
| DECISION & ORDER ON MOTION |
Appeal by Nechama Kenig from an order of the Supreme Court, Kings County, dated November 18, 2010. By decision and order on motion of this Court dated May 16, 2011, the appellant's time to perfect the appeal by causing the original papers constituting the record on the appeal to be filed in the office of the Clerk of this Court (see 22 NYCRR 670.9[d][2]) and by serving and filing the appellant's brief on the appeal was enlarged until July 15, 2011. The appellant has not perfected the appeal.
Now, on the Court's own motion, it is
ORDERED that the appeal is dismissed, without costs or disbursements, for failure to timely perfect in accordance with the Rules (see 22 NYCRR 670.4[a], 670.8.[e]) and prior order of the Court.
DILLON, J.P., BALKIN, LEVENTHAL and COHEN, JJ., concur.
